The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Alexander Reddoch, born in 1833 in Somerset, consisted of 5 members. Alexander was the head of the household, married to Emma Reddoch, born in 1835 in Cheshire, England. They had 3 children; Emma (born 1861 in Lewisham, Kent, England), Annie (born 1863 in Lewisham, Kent, England) and Alexander (born 1865 in Deptford, Kent, England).
